Washing Machine Disposal Questions
How is a washing machine disposed of properly? Washing machines should be taken to designated recycling centers or disposal sites that accept large appliances to ensure proper handling and recycling.
Can a homeowner remove a washing machine for disposal? Yes, homeowners can disconnect and remove washing machines, but should follow safety guidelines and local disposal regulations.
What should I do before disposing of my washing machine? Remove any remaining water, detach hoses, and ensure the appliance is empty to facilitate smooth disposal or recycling.
Are there any restrictions on disposing of washing machines? Disposal restrictions vary locally; appliances containing hazardous materials or certain components may require special handling or disposal methods.
